[QUOTE="darius, post: 939659, member: 15998"] Well I guess you could say I have officially started the buildup of my 4 runner. The other day I finally tore into my 4:1 Dana 300 that I scored for free a year or two ago for my labor of replacing it with an atlas. The reason the deal was so sweet is that it had something broken inside it, I had the feeling it was a broken input, and after a partial teardown, I found the broken input gear, it is a factory welded and then machined down, so after preheating and slow cooling 2x and then the lack of machining I put it back together with an added few horsepower (quickie paint job). Tonight I pulled the top off and tore the rear wiring and crap out and started measuring, taping and cutting for the bob job. I decided on losing 13", so I started cutting it up, but since we didn't get done working on shop project's till damn near 9 tonight, when midnight hit I just threw in the towel. I'm sure I'll have the bob job done tommorow, and post more pics. [/QUOTE]
